1. **Define Campaign Parameters:** Fill in the [PLACEHOLDERS] in the prompt template with your brand, target audience, goals, budget, timeline, and platform. Be specific about metrics like engagement rate thresholds or follower counts. 2. **Research Influencers:** Use tools like **Upfluence**, **AspireIQ**, or **BuzzSumo** to identify potential influencers. Filter by engagement rate, audience demographics, and content alignment with your brand. Save your shortlist in a spreadsheet or CRM. 3. **Draft Outreach Messages:** Personalize each outreach message using the template below. Include the influencer’s name, a brief compliment on their content, campaign details, and compensation. Example: > *Hi [INFLUENCER_NAME],* > *I’ve been following your skincare content for a while and love how you break down complex routines—it’s so relatable! We’re launching a new serum at [BRAND_NAME] and think your audience would love it. We’d love to collaborate on a 3-part series for your followers. The budget is $X, and we’d provide the products upfront. Would you be open to a quick call to discuss further?* 4. **Create a Content Calendar:** Use a tool like **Trello**, **Notion**, or **Google Sheets** to map out posts, stories, and live sessions. Assign deadlines, approve drafts, and track KPIs. Include UTM parameters in links to track traffic sources. 5. **Monitor and Adjust:** Use analytics tools (e.g., **Instagram Insights**, **Google Analytics**) to track performance weekly. Adjust budgets, content, or influencers as needed. Set up alerts for underperforming posts or budget overruns. **Tip:** For better results, segment influencers by tier (nano, micro, macro) and allocate budgets accordingly. Nano-influencers (1K-10K followers) often have higher engagement rates but lower costs.

For the fictional skincare brand **GlowEssence**, targeting millennial women aged 25-35 with the goal of increasing brand awareness and driving 10,000 new followers to their Instagram account, we designed a 6-week campaign with a $25,000 budget. After analyzing 120 potential influencers, we shortlisted 6 micro-influencers (10K-50K followers) with engagement rates between 8-12%: 1. **@LenaSkincare** (15K followers, 10.2% engagement) – Focused on clean beauty. Proposed a 3-part series: morning routine, nighttime routine, and product review. Budget: $4,500 (includes $1,500 for content creation and $3,000 for sponsored posts). 2. **@DermGuru** (30K followers, 9.5% engagement) – Board-certified dermatologist. Suggested a live Q&A session on skincare myths and a static post on the science behind GlowEssence’s key ingredient. Budget: $6,000 (includes $2,000 for live session production). 3. **@BeautyByMira** (22K followers, 8.7% engagement) – Known for affordable luxury. Proposed a giveaway collaboration where followers must follow GlowEssence, tag 2 friends, and use a branded hashtag. Budget: $3,500 (includes $1,500 for prize fulfillment). 4. **@SkincareWithSarah** (45K followers, 8.3% engagement) – Focused on sensitive skin. Recommended a before-and-after transformation series using GlowEssence’s new serum. Budget: $5,000 (includes $2,000 for professional photography). 5. **@EcoChicBeauty** (18K followers, 11.1% engagement) – Sustainability advocate. Suggested a series on eco-friendly packaging and a post highlighting GlowEssence’s zero-waste initiatives. Budget: $4,000. 6. **@MakeupByJade** (28K followers, 9.8% engagement) – Makeup artist. Proposed a tutorial on achieving a "glow-up" using GlowEssence products. Budget: $6,000 (includes $2,500 for video production). **Content Calendar (First 4 Weeks):** - Week 1: Launch posts by @LenaSkincare and @DermGuru. Track hashtag #GlowEssenceChallenge. - Week 2: Live Q&A with @DermGuru; static post by @EcoChicBeauty. - Week 3: Giveaway launch with @BeautyByMira; before-and-after series by @SkincareWithSarah. - Week 4: Tutorial by @MakeupByJade; engagement review and adjustments. **KPIs:** - Follower growth: Target 10,000 new followers (current: 45,200). - Engagement rate: Aim for 9%+ across all posts. - Click-through rate (CTR): Track link clicks in bios and stories. - Conversion: Monitor coupon code usage (code: GLOW25 for 25% off). **Risk Mitigation:** - **Low Engagement:** If a post underperforms (below 7% engagement), reallocate budget to a higher-performing influencer or adjust content (e.g., add a poll or interactive element). - **Influencer Non-Compliance:** Require influencers to submit drafts 48 hours before posting. Use a shared Google Drive folder for content approvals. - **Budget Overrun:** Cap additional spend at 10% of the total budget. Use a tool like **Trello** or **Asana** to track expenses in real-time. **Tools to Use:** - **Influencer Discovery:** Use **Upfluence** or **AspireIQ** to find and vet influencers. - **Content Scheduling:** Schedule posts via **Later** or **Buffer** to ensure consistency. - **Analytics:** Track performance with **Instagram Insights** and **Google Analytics** (UTM parameters for links). - **CRM Integration:** Log influencer details and campaign progress in **HubSpot** or **Salesforce**.
